I got this as a repacement fo my old System, which I gave to my son. First of all I did not know the Sony changed the size again. This is slightly smaller than the second generation PS3's known as the slim model. Some people are call this the super slim. Overall it is slightly smaller with a few differences. The disc now loads from the top with a spring loaded door ( no way for the auto load motor to die or you not being able to get a disc back out if something bad happens). The hard drive is now on the side ( besides being a higher capacity). You have manually push the disc door closed, ( no biggie if you think about the upshot of not having a motor that can fail ). I am reasonably certain that by moving the hard drive to the other side that less heat gets to the CPU area, another plus. It is pretty stable if you stand it on end which the last generation really wasn't, which is I think another reason they moved the hard drive. If you stand it on the end opposite the blu ray, air should move through it without the need for external fans ( a problem with the slim model ). I turned this one on, connected to my network to do the mandatory updates, disconnected both systems from the network, and used an ethernet cable to transfer data from the old system to the new. All my games save data and videos went right to it. I did have to redownload song packs for Rocksmith but it let me do it without arguing about copyright issues, so bonus. If you are going to transfer data like I did you will need to deactivate your old system before you transfer, and there are instructions for doing it all over the web.You do it right in the menu. I then took my old system into my son's room and fired it up,, NO ISSUES. I got this system with a 500gb hard drive for the same price as what they want for one with a 320gb drive on the old format,, kinda strange don't you think? If your gonna get a PS3 this is it, I could care less about the game although it is kinda cool, think original Tomb Raider with better graphics and storyline. Also this one SEEMS to turn on faser than my old one but the layout and the hard drive is the only difference I'm 100% about so don't quote me on that.

Its a pretty good deal, but...
I have two PS3s. One is an older 60 GB machine that works fine, and we also purchased this new 500 GB machine, because we were running out of hard drive space. It was a pretty good deal for the price, and the extra memory is very nice. However, and this is my only gripe: The new machine is a manual top-load machine, vs. the old auto front load. So, you have to click open a cover, load the disk into the top, and slide the cover back. This arrangement creates a much bigger problem with dust getting into the machine. So, you have to carefully clean it from time to time. Not really optional. But obviously, they cut cost on the auto loader to give a 500 GB machine for such a decent price.

All in One Device, But Cheap & Butt Ugly!
This is a five star device all around for what it can do, but when it comes to aesthetics, this device is a big downer. I question the product team at Sony sometimes and wonder why Japanese innovators who are known for churning out cutting edge technology and creating such lovely Japanese Anime cartoons can churn out an electronic device that is just down right unattractive. Boxy and square does NOT read futuristic. The PS1 and PS2 where all unattractive rectangular devices as well. Let's not forget the ugly Sony tablet from 2012 that was discontinued immediately when they just weren't selling because of form factor. Sony is on a roll in the fashion forward department, but i digress.Now that i have my only complaint out of the way, i have to say that this is an amazing all in one device. It's a video game console, a streaming media player, and comes with a built in blu-ray player all rolled up into one. In addition, PS3 does not charge a fee to utilize Amazon Instant Videos, YouTube, and Netflix. Xbox charges a fee which makes no sense. I am going to keep my review basic and short because everyone knows about the PS3, what it can & cannot do, and its main function as a video game machine with perks and extras. This is a great device and i highly recommend it to anyone. I purchased this for the 500GB hard drive (even though i wish it was 2TB of hard drive space), so that i can store my media movies on them and watch it at my convenience. Plus, i like that the PS3 allows the movie files being played to have a repeat feature, so i don't have to keep pressing play again when the film is done. It just plays continuously. I like leaving the TV on at night and hearing the white noise. It makes a great night light too. I'd recommend the PS3 to anybody and think it's a great product to have next to any flat screen TV. Though for the price, i wish they did throw in the PS3 system stand, a PS3 remote controller for the Blu-Ray, an extra controller/charger plug, and 2TB of memory, but i digress. Tee hee!
